Case Studies - Savings for steam system without new boiler

42 Apartment building in Brooklyn - 31,708 sq ft

Heating system - Oil fuel steam boiler providing heat and hot water to 42 apartments and 42 Bathrooms. 

Complaints - uneven heating throughout and high oil bills

Solution - installation of master vents in specific areas of the building to allow steam to travel freely and quickly to each radiator; installation of thermostatic radiator valves on each radiator to allow occupants to control the heat level in each room; installation of storage tanks for domestic hot water to remove domestic hot water load from the boiler; and installation of proper heating controls with the correct set up.

We used heating degree days to determine the gallons used per heating degree day. We did not include domestic hot water usage in our savings calculations. The savings are based on heating only. 

Prior to our work the average oil gallons used for heating during the winter over 16 years was 24,767 gallons. After our work was completed, the average gallons used for heating was 15,459 gallons. This is a 42% savings without replacing the boiler or fuel source.
